Publisher's Synopsis

Ensure you have all the help you need inbetween assessor visits with this easy-to-use quick-reference guide for assessment.

Covering more optional units than any textbook, this easy-to-understand guide for the Health and Social Care Diploma explains in simple terms what competencies you need to demonstrate and how to generate all the required knowledge-evidence for your course. With brief, one-page summaries for every assessment criterion and guidance on how to gather your evidence, this resource will help you when your assessor is not available.
